Managing inventory is one of the biggest challenges for any business. If you keep too much stock, your money gets blocked. If you keep too little, you may lose sales. This is where Inventory Coverage Analysis in Odoo becomes very helpful.

Inventory coverage simply tells you how many days your current stock will last based on your sales. With the right insights, you can make better decisions, avoid stockouts, and reduce excess inventory.

In this blog, we will explain everything in a simple way and guide you step by step on how to use the Inventory Coverage Analysis Report in Odoo.

What is Inventory Coverage Analysis?

Inventory coverage analysis helps you understand how long your stock will last. It is usually calculated in days.

For example:

If you sell 10 units per day and you have 100 units in stock, your coverage is 10 days.

This simple calculation helps you answer important questions like:

  • Do I have enough stock?
  • Am I overstocked?
  • Which products need urgent attention?

Odoo makes this process easy by giving you a powerful and visual report.

Step-by-Step Guide to Use Inventory Coverage Analysis in Odoo

Step 1: Open the Inventory Coverage Report

First, go to your Odoo Inventory module.

Navigate to the Inventory Coverage Analysis Report.

This report shows all your products along with their stock levels and coverage days.

Step 2: Use Smart Coverage Dashboard

One of the best features is the Smart Coverage Dashboard.

This dashboard gives you a quick overview of your entire inventory. You can easily see:

  • Inventory health status
  • Financial impact of stock
  • Warehouse risk levels

Instead of checking data one by one, you get everything in a visual format. This makes it easier to understand your stock situation at a glance.

Step 3: Choose Calculation Method

Odoo gives you two ways to calculate coverage:

1. Average Daily Sales (ADS)

This method calculates coverage based on your actual sales history.

It is more dynamic and gives real insights.

2. Static Coverage Days

This method uses fixed values to calculate coverage.

It is useful when you want a standard planning approach.

You can choose the method based on your business needs.

Step 4: Understand Status Classification

Odoo automatically divides your products into different categories:

  • Critical – Stock is very low, action needed immediately
  • Risk – Stock may run out soon
  • Healthy – Stock level is balanced
  • Overstock – Too much stock, money is blocked

This classification helps you quickly identify which products need attention.

Step 5: Analyze Products in Detail

The report provides dedicated views for deeper analysis:

  • Critical Products View
  • Risk Products View
  • Overstock Products View

With these views, you can focus only on the products that matter.

For example:

If you open the Critical Products view, you will see items that need urgent restocking. This helps you take quick action.

Step 6: Check Historical Trends

Another powerful feature is Historical Trend Analysis.

You can track:

  • Stock value trends over time
  • Changes in product status
  • Historical snapshots of inventory

This helps you understand how your inventory is performing over time.

For example:

You can see if a product is always in the Risk category or if it recently became Critical.

Step 7: View Financial Impact

Inventory is not just about quantity, it is also about money.

Odoo provides Financial Metric Visualization to help you understand:

  • Value of overstock items
  • Value of risky stock
  • Financial impact of critical products

You also get warehouse risk matrices that show where your stock issues are happening.

This is very useful for management decisions.

Step 8: Apply Advanced Filters

Odoo allows you to customize the report using filters like:

  • Company
  • Warehouse
  • Date range

This means you can analyze data based on your specific needs.

For example:

You can check inventory coverage for a single warehouse or for a specific time period.

Step 9: Use Different Views

The report can be viewed in multiple formats:

  • List View – Simple and detailed data
  • Pivot View – For analysis and comparison

This flexibility helps both operational teams and management.

Step 10: Export Reports

You can also export the report easily:

  • PDF format for sharing
  • Excel format for further analysis

This makes reporting and decision-making much easier.
